Overview"Trace 500 years of American history in this fascinating family reference now updated to include the most significant developments of our time. You'll pore over landmark events, intriguing facts, and compelling biographies. Period art and photography bring past events to life. Maps detail the course of wars, migration, and expansion. Illustrated time lines present history at a glance. Fun to read and easy to use whether for homework, casual browsing, or in-depth exploration this book is a supremely inviting guide to American history.""" Full Product DetailsAuthor: Robert D.
